OLD FASHIONED GINGERBREAD

This is an easy and delicious dessert! I found the original recipe on a cooking site but changed it to suit my own taste and to make it lower in fat. Time 1h

Number Of Ingredients 21

1/2 c dark brown sugar
1/4 c corn oil
1/4 c applesauce
1 c molasses - mild
1 large egg
2 1/2 c flour
1 1/2 tsp baking powder
1/2 tsp salt
2 tsp cinnamon powder
2 tsp ginger powder
1 tsp ground cloves
1 c hot water
~~~SPICED DRIZZLE RECIPE~~~
1/3 c powdered sugar
2 Tbsp 100% pure maple syrup
1/4 tsp pure vanilla extract
1/2 tsp cinnamon powder
1/4 tsp ground cloves
MIX ALL THE DRIZZLE INGREDIENTS TOGETHER WELL.
THEN DRIZZLE ON COLD CAKES OR COOKIES.
THE DRIZZLE WILL HARDEN AS IT DRIES.

Steps:

  • 1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Greased and flour one 9 inch square pan.
  • 2. Cream together the brown sugar, oil and applesauce. Add egg, and beat well. Mix in the molasses.
  • 3. Sift together the flour,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, ginger and clove. Add dry ingredients to the creamed mixture; add the hot water, and mix well.
  • 4. Pour batter into pan and bake for 45 minutes. Allow to cool in pan and serve cold. This tastes much better cold than warm. If you tastes this while its warm the gingerbread flavor is just too intense!
  • 5. ***Optional - Top with the spiced drizzle when the gingerbread is completely cooled.
